Plot Summary
Comedian Sebastian Maniscalco returns with his third stand-up special, 'Stay Hungry'. Filmed at the Beacon Theatre in New York City, Maniscalco riffs on a variety of topics including his Italian-American heritage, family dynamics, marriage, and the absurdities of modern life. He shares humorous observations about everything from grocery shopping and fast food to the struggles of maintaining a healthy lifestyle and dealing with social media.
Critical Reception
Sebastian Maniscalco's 'Stay Hungry' was generally well-received by audiences, continuing his reputation for energetic and relatable stand-up comedy. Critics noted his ability to connect with viewers through observational humor about everyday experiences, particularly those rooted in his cultural background. The special solidified his status as a prominent voice in contemporary stand-up.
